Grasping Drain Pump Functionality
A drain pump is a vital component of many home systems, responsible for eliminating water from areas where it's not desired. It works by employing an impeller to drive water through a hose and out of the system. Understanding how a drain pump functions can help you in troubleshooting problems and keeping your appliances in good condition.
- Numerous factors can influence the performance of a drain pump, including blockages, wear and tear, and issues in the pump itself.
- Periodically checking your drain pump for signs of dysfunction can help minimize more critical issues down the road.
Preventing Blocked Drain Pumps
To avoid clogged drain pumps, it's important to inspect them frequently. Discard any debris that builds up in the pump. Avoid pouring oil down the drain, as these can congeal and cause blockages. Regularly check the pump's basket and remove it as needed.

Understanding Drain Pump Capacity Explained
A drain pump's efficiency is a crucial factor to assess when choosing the right pump for your needs. It indicates the amount of water the pump can transfer in a specific time frame, typically measured in gallons per minute (GPM) or liters per hour (LPH).
A higher capacity means the pump can manage larger volumes of water more efficiently. Consider your appliance's water usage and any potential drainage needs when selecting a pump with an appropriate capacity. A smaller capacity pump may be sufficient for minor tasks, while larger capacities are needed for heavy-duty applications like washing machines or sump pumps.
Drain Pump Capacity and Discharge Volume
Selecting the appropriate drain pump involves considering both its horsepower and flow rate. Horsepower indicates the pump's strength and ability to move water, while the flow rate specifies the volume of water it can move per unit of time. For applications requiring a high volume of water movement, like draining pools or large sumps, a high-powered pump with a significant flow rate is essential. Conversely, smaller drain pumps for sinks or laundry areas may only require a limited horsepower and flow rate. It's crucial to match the pump's capabilities to your specific needs to ensure efficient and effective drainage.

Wastewater Strategies for Quieter Pumps
Keeping your drain pump running smoothly and quietly is important for a comfortable home environment. If you're experiencing excessive noise from your pump, there are several things you can implement to reduce more info the disturbance. First, ensure the unit is properly installed. A loose or unstable pump can create vibrations that lead to noise. Next, check the hoses for any leaks or kinked sections. These issues can cause increased pressure and generate louder operatng hums.
Another common cause of noise is a worn-out impeller. Check the impeller for any damage. Replacing a deteriorated impeller can significantly reduce sound. You may also want to consider adding sound absorbing materials around the pump region. This can help to absorb the noise and make a quieter environment.
Drain System Safety Precautions
Operating a drain pump correctly is essential for preventing potential problems to your system and ensuring your longevity. Always examine the manufacturer's instructions before installing your pump, and comply with all safety guidelines stated. It's crucial to check the pump regularly for symptoms of wear or problems, such as unusual noises, vibrations, or leaks. Promptly address any troubles and communicate with a qualified technician if necessary.
- Confirm the pump is properly grounded to prevent electrical shocks.
- Never operate the pump without adequate ventilation.
- Maintain flammable materials away from the pump and its operating area.
Unplug the pump from the power source before servicing. Continuously use appropriate personal protective equipment, such as gloves and safety glasses, when handling with the pump.
